Getting into Nepal is easy. You do not need to apply in advance — just walk up to the immigration counter at Tribhuvan International Airport with your passport and cash.

Visa Costs (2026)

DurationCost (USD)Best For
15 days$30Short treks: Poon Hill, Mardi Himal, ABC
30 days$50Most treks: EBC, Annapurna Circuit, Langtang
90 days$125Multiple treks, extended travel, volunteering

What You Need at the Airport

  • Passport with at least 6 months validity and 2 blank pages
  • Cash in USD — exact amount is fastest. They also accept EUR, GBP, AUD. No cards
  • 1 passport photo — or use the free photo machines at the immigration hall
  • Completed arrival card — fill in on the plane or at the airport kiosks

The Process (Step by Step)

  1. Land at Tribhuvan International Airport (KTM)
  2. Fill in the arrival card at the kiosk machines (touch screen, takes 2 minutes)
  3. Join the visa payment queue — pay in cash at the counter
  4. Receive your payment receipt
  5. Join the immigration queue with passport + receipt
  6. Immigration officer stamps your visa — done

Total time: 30-90 minutes depending on how many flights land simultaneously. Peak arrival times (evening flights from Gulf) can be very busy.

Tips to Speed Things Up

  • Fill in the online arrival form before your flight at nepaliport.immigration.gov.np — saves 10-15 minutes
  • Bring exact cash — avoids waiting for change
  • Have your passport photo ready — the free photo booths sometimes have queues
  • If you see two queues, the shorter one is usually for people who pre-filled the form online

Visa Extensions

Need more time? Extend at the Department of Immigration in Kathmandu (near Thamel) or Pokhara:

  • Extension fee: $2 per day
  • Maximum stay: 150 days per calendar year
  • Processing: usually same day
  • Documents: passport, 1 photo, extension fee in NPR

Countries That Do NOT Need a Visa

Citizens of China, India, and SAARC countries (Bangladesh, Bhutan, Maldives, Pakistan, Sri Lanka) do not need a visa for Nepal. Chinese citizens get a free visa stamp on arrival. Indian citizens enter freely with an ID card.
